Steelers 2020 Free Agent Market Watch: The Outside Linebackers

BTSC takes a look at the top free agents at each position whether or not they are in the Steelers price range. Here are the OLBs living on the edge.

The Steelers have an uncertain situation when it comes to the position of Right Outside Linebacker. Bud Dupree could be franchise tagged or test the waters of free agency. Will they pony up a ton of money for the player that finally blossomed in Pittsburgh with 11.5 sacks, 17 QB hits, 4 forced fumbles, 4 fumble recoveries or do they draft one? If he walks, do they try to drum up money to bring in one through free agency? As unlikely as the prospect is, Kevin Colbert could get lucky under the couch cushions. Here the list of available free agents should the Steelers find themselves able to shop come March.


Shaq Barrett - Tampa Bay Buccaneers

2019 Stats - 16 games, 19.5 sacks, 37 QB hits, 6 forced fumbles, 0 fumble recoveries

A disappointment in Denver, Barrett had a career year for the Bucs in 2019 by finishing just a half-a-sack shy of 20. He was pretty good in run support as well. Barrett, if not franchised, will break the bank in free agency. Definitely not an option for the Steelers.


Dante Fowler - Los Angeles Rams

2019 Stats - 16 games, 11.5 sacks, 16 QB hits, 2 forced fumbles, 1 fumble recovery

Like Dupree, Fowler didn’t break out until the end of his rookie deal. However, the third-overall selection of the Jags in 2015 was traded to the Rams in 2018 and blossomed his first full year in Los Angeles with the same amount of sacks as Bud. If the price isn’t right to keep Dupree, Fowler won’t be an alternative.


Kyler Fackrell - Green Bay Packers

2019 Stats - 16 games, 1 sack, 10 QB hits, 0 forced fumbles, 0 fumble recoveries

Fackrell had 10.5 sacks in 2018, but the Utah State product did not start a single contest in 2019 due to the signings of Preston Smith and Za’Darius Smith. The 28-year old knows how to get the passer and could be a low cost option to replace Dupree.


Matt Judon - Baltimore Ravens

2019 Stats - 16 games, 9.5 sacks, 33 QB hits, 4 forced fumbles, 0 fumble recoveries

Following the departures of Za’Darius Smith and Terrell Suggs, Judon became a devastating pass rusher for the Ravens defense. Like the Steelers with Dupree, the Ravens could put the franchise tag on Judon for about $16 million. Baltimore has more cap room to do so for the player that was fourth in the league with 33 QB hits, almost double that of Bud. If the Steelers can’t afford Bud, Judon will be out of range as well.


Yannick Ngakoue - Jacksonville Jaguars

2019 Stats - 15 games, 8 sacks, 15 QB hits, 4 forced fumbles, 1 fumble recovery

Man, what I wouldn’t do to hear yinzers try and pronounce this 24-year old’s surname. A bargain as a third-rounder for the Maryland Terps in 2016, Ngakoue has become a devastating pass rusher for the Jags. The young edge rusher fits better in a 3-4 defense, but might not fit under the cap in Pittsburgh.
